The coach carrying the national hopes of Luxembourg with 33 people on board overturned Thursday evening in Brittany, making eight injured, said the firefighters and the prefecture of Morbihan.

There are no injuries in absolute emergency, the firefighters said to AFP, stating that the wounded being evacuating towards hospitals in the region.

The bus was “found lying on the side in the ditch” near Languidic (Morbihan) on the national road 24, the firefighters said, who hired significant rescue means. The coach had 32 people on board and the driver.

The Luxembourg Espoirs team must face the French Hopes team on Friday in Lorient at the Moustoir stadium as part of the qualifications for Euro 2027. No information has been communicated at this stage on the maintenance or not of the meeting.
